At Sher-e-Punjab Cuisine we serve traditional Indian dishes, freshly cooked to order by our expert chef. Set close to Long Beach center Phu Quoc , we welcome you to taste our Indian delicacies including everything from Palak Paneer and Butter Chicken to Dal Makhani and Mutton Vindaloo. Of course we also use the island’s fresh fish and seafood for delicious curries. Apart from meat and fish dishes, we offer a fine selection of Indian vegetarian preparations as well. Fragrant Basmati rice or fluffy nan can be ordered with all dishes. To complete your meal, enjoy a cup of hot Masala Chai before you head back to the beach or call it a day.

I recently visited Sher-e-Punjab in Phu Quoc for lunch, hoping for a good Indian meal, but it was a disappointing experience. We ordered jeera rice, mixed vegetables, and dal. The jeera rice tasted stale, almost like it had been cooked the previous day. The mixed vegetables were bland and lacked any real flavor, and the dal was underwhelming and not memorable. Overall, the food quality was poor and far below what I expected from an Indian restaurant.

The ambience made things worse. The walls had patchy paint, and there were insects flying around, which made dining uncomfortable. Cleanliness and maintenance seemed neglected, which added to the negative impression.

What surprised me most is that Sher-e-Punjab has over 700 Google reviews. Don’t be fooled by the number—many of the reviews are actually negative or mediocre, and based on my experience, it’s hard to see how the restaurant earned such high ratings.

If you’re looking for authentic and tasty Indian food in Phu Quoc, I strongly recommend skipping Sher-e-Punjab. Maharaja Lounge is a far better choice, with fresher, flavorful dishes and a much more pleasant dining environment. I cannot recommend Sher-e-Punjab at all—it’s not worth your time or money.

We had a lovely dinner here last night. The food was tasty and portions generous. Biryani was well flavoured and the chicken pieces in it were plentiful and succulent. The tandoori chicken for starters was also a highlight. Staff were friendly and well conversant in English. Menu had photos too help you make your choice. Restaurant has fans and air conditioning. Rustic look but good food and pleasantness. And it is very reasonably priced for Indian cuisine — €29 for three starters(shared), two main courses, and two soft drinks. Really can’t be beaten and definitely one I’d recommend
